Modern Steel Railings

Modern metal barriers supply a contemporary and sleek choice for improving the appearances and safety and security of your deck. With their tidy lines and minimal layout, these barriers can instantly transform the appearance of your outdoor area. Whether you have a standard or contemporary deck, steel barriers can complement any building style.

One of the vital advantages of modern-day metal railings is their sturdiness. Made from materials like aluminum or stainless steel, these barriers are resistant to rust and deterioration, making them ideal for outdoor usage in any kind of environment. They are additionally exceptionally tough and can stand up to hefty impacts, offering an added layer of safety for your deck.

An additional benefit of contemporary steel railings is their low-maintenance nature. Unlike timber or various other materials, metal railings do not require routine staining or painting. A basic wipe down with a moderate detergent and water is all it takes to maintain them looking fresh and clean.

In regards to style, modern-day steel barriers provide a broad variety of alternatives. From simple and smooth designs to much more complex patterns, you can choose a style that matches your deck and includes a touch of sophistication to your outside area.



Classic Timber Balusters

With their ageless allure and all-natural charm, classic wood balusters are a prominent option for property owners wanting to add a touch of typical elegance to their deck railing layout. These balusters, also called pickets or spindles, are upright supports that are positioned between the lower and leading railings. Made from numerous kinds of wood such as cedar, pine, or mahogany, classic timber balusters supply a warm and inviting aesthetic that can match any type of outdoor room.

One of the major advantages of classic timber balusters is their adaptability. They can be utilized in a variety of railing styles, including traditional, farmhouse, or colonial styles. The natural grain and texture of the wood add a warm and natural aspect to the total feel and look of the deck. Furthermore, traditional timber balusters can be stained or repainted to match the shade system of the deck or house, enabling for customization and customization.

In terms of maintenance, timber balusters require regular upkeep to ensure their longevity. Periodic evaluations for rot, splits, or various other indications of damage are vital to catch any kind of issues early on. Additionally, using a protective sealer or discolor can aid safeguard the timber from moisture, UV rays, and other ecological aspects.

Cable Television Wire Railings

Cable cord railings offer a modern option to typical balusters, providing a minimalist and sleek search for your deck. These barriers are made of stainless steel cords that are tensioned between steel or wooden posts, creating a unobstructed and open view of your environments. The slim profile of the cable televisions makes them nearly invisible from a distance, giving your deck a clean and modern aesthetic.

Among the major advantages of cable television cord railings is their resilience. Stainless steel cords are immune to corrosion and corrosion, guaranteeing that your barrier will certainly stay attractive and strong for several years to find. In addition, the versatility of the cables enables them to stand up to solid winds and other weather without endangering their structural stability.

An additional benefit of cord cord barriers is their low upkeep needs. Unlike wood or glass barriers, cable television cord railings do not call for normal discoloration or cleaning. Simply wipe them down periodically with a moderate cleaning agent and water to keep them looking excellent.

Cable television cable barriers are also extremely flexible. They can be set up flat or up and down, relying on your design preferences. Additionally, they can be integrated with various other materials such as timber or metal to produce a tailored appearance for your deck.
